Conference held in Charleston aimed to prevent, heal and treat adverse childhood experiences

Summary by wchsnetwork.com
CHARLESTON, W.Va. –A two-day conference in Charleston bringing together experts, advocates and community members to help tackle adverse childhood experiences. The inaugural Adverse Childhood Experiences Coalition (ACES) of West Virginia Conference was held Wednesday and Thursday at the Charleston Marriott.
